Licensing Process Overview

A telecommunications provider, or a party that seeks to provide telecommunications services in the City's Rights of Way must obtain a license to do so. Each applicant must provide the following information:

  • Completed Telecommunications License Application
  • Evidence of current, valid General Liability Insurance
    • Indemnifying the City.
  • Bond Amount to be determined by the scope of work for which the License is being applied.
  • "D" size paper CAD detailed drawings (24 inches by 36 inches).

How long will it take:

  • If all requested items have been included, application review should take no more than approximately two weeks.
  • Applicants may telephone (412) 255-2517 to inquire about the status of a licensing application.

Required Inspections:

  • Who is required - A telecommunications provider, or a party that seeks to provide telecommunications services in the City's Rights of Way.
  • When to call - Before, during, and after completion of construction.
